 | | Re: Information about old bricks?
|
|
(...) That is a Pre-School brick. Made only by Samsonite, and only in two sets that I know of. Set 041 only had white & red bricks. (URL) blue one came in set 503 which had yellow, red, white, and blue. That set isn't listed on Lugnet, but here's a (...) (22 years ago, 22-Oct-03, to lugnet.general)

 | | Re: help please
|
|
Rotate the shaft. It should rotate with some ease. Short the connections on the motor and it should be very hard to rotate the shaft. This will give you a good idea if it is operational. Further tests with a volt meter and /or batteries will confirm (...) (22 years ago, 19-Oct-03, to lugnet.general)
